## DeployBot Status Checks

When a customer asks whether a release has landed, query DeployBot in the #ship-status channel rather than paging the release crew. DeployBot polls the Larkspur deploy ledger every thirty seconds, so answers may lag slightly behind reality; always mention this caveat in tickets. If DeployBot is silent for more than two minutes, restart it via the Ops console. The restart script authenticates against the Larkspur ledger using the key below.

gateway credential: vxb3-o9a

Build Provenance: SpoolFox Printer Service

Welcome aboard! Every SpoolFox release is built by the Inkbarrow pipeline, which signs artifacts and records exactly which commit, toolchain, and base image produced them. Why care? Because when a spooler binary in production misbehaves, the first question is always "what exactly are we running?" You can answer that without guessing: each deployed artifact carries a provenance record, and its short identifier appears below.

session token of kajop-yahog = htk9_f2a6c0eaf

## Orders Store — Cutoff Rule

Heads up for review: Crumbleton Bakery orders placed after 14:00 local roll to the next bake day. The cutoff check runs in the order service, not the DB, but there's a nightly sweep that re-buckets stragglers. To sanity-check the sweep's output, query the orders store with this connection string.

primary connection of kagef-yagug = redis://druath_svc:vN@db-e0f5.ordinsys.internal:5432/olidor

Night-shift staff: Floor 4 of the Tellhaven Building opens this week. After 21:00, access is via the rear stairwell only; the lifts are locked out overnight during the settling period. Complete a walk-through of the new floor once per shift and log it. The stairwell keypad accepts the code below.

badge for yahop-fawep: bdg-XBKXI-68071

## Changed defaults

Heads up: the Ledgerline tax-rate lookup cache now defaults to a 15-minute TTL instead of 24 hours. Turns out rates in the Veldt County sandbox were going stale mid-demo, which was embarrassing. Eviction is now LRU rather than FIFO, and the cache warms on boot. If you're reviewing, check that nothing hardcodes the old TTL. The new defaults land as follows.

deployment values, bajop-taweg:
holwyn:
  log_level: debug
  metrics_host: metrics.holwyn.zemvarsys.internal
  pool_size: 32